But there are still some moves to be made, and it could see some big names being traded. One of those is Anaheim Ducks young center Mason McTavish, who remains a restricted free agent.
McTavish and the Ducks haven’t been able to come to terms on a new deal, and it has caused all sorts of trade rumors to fly around. Anaheim views McTavish very highly, and if the team does move him, it will be for a high asking price.
There have been a few teams linked to McTavish this summer, with the Ducks holding firm in their asking price. But three teams in particular seem to have a real interest in the young star.

According to NHL insider James Murphy, the Detroit Red Wings have shown serious interest in trading for McTavish. Additionally, the Montreal Canadiens and Carolina Hurricanes have been keeping tabs on the entire situation.
Any of these three teams could make sense for McTavish, but it remains to be seen if the Ducks will indeed move him. The Red Wings, specifically, need a spark to help get them back to the postseason, and the two teams have already made a trade this summer.

McTavish scored 22 goals and had 30 assists over 76 games for the Ducks last season. Anaheim has wanted to see a little more from the young center, which has also led to trade talks.
Anaheim could also elect to hold onto McTavish into the season, and potentially discuss deals at the trade deadline. The Ducks have a lot of options with the young player, and due to his restricted status, the team holds a lot of the power.
